  • News
    Discovery of the Parthian Monument
    01.01.1903
    Even in the early years, archaeologists made sensational finds, such as the Parthian Monument in 1903. It was erected in the early years of the reign of Antoninus Pius (approx. between 141 and 145 AD) and is now largely housed in the Ephesos Museum in Vienna.
